Brazilian Romance

The first idea of this work was composed for playing at my japanese friends' wedding party in 2015. The idea was used almost as-is for the ballad part. The first melody was written for the bride, a tenor saxophonist, and counter melody comes out after for the groom, an oboist. After ballad part, Bossa Nova part comes up next. The first melody in this part was a stretch of the bride's melody. I dedicate this work to my friends Sayako and Hiroki.
